secmon: allow for serial console

Add necessary checks and objects for secmon serial console.

Change-Id: Ibafa19061255ef6847a424922565a866328ff34c
Signed-off-by: Aaron Durbin <adurbin@chromium.org>
Reviewed-on: http://review.coreboot.org/10197
Reviewed-by: Stefan Reinauer <stefan.reinauer@coreboot.org>
Tested-by: build bot (Jenkins)
This commit is contained in:
Aaron Durbin 2015-05-13 13:38:59 -05:00
parent fd6fb26ae7
commit 2591e937e7
2 changed files with 2 additions and 1 deletions

View File

@ -57,7 +57,7 @@ void oxford_remap(unsigned int new_base);
#define __CONSOLE_SERIAL_ENABLE__ CONFIG_CONSOLE_SERIAL && \ #define __CONSOLE_SERIAL_ENABLE__ CONFIG_CONSOLE_SERIAL && \
(ENV_BOOTBLOCK || ENV_ROMSTAGE || ENV_RAMSTAGE || ENV_VERSTAGE || \ (ENV_BOOTBLOCK || ENV_ROMSTAGE || ENV_RAMSTAGE || ENV_VERSTAGE || \
(ENV_SMM && CONFIG_DEBUG_SMI)) ENV_SECMON || (ENV_SMM && CONFIG_DEBUG_SMI))
#if __CONSOLE_SERIAL_ENABLE__ #if __CONSOLE_SERIAL_ENABLE__
static inline void __uart_init(void) { uart_init(CONFIG_UART_FOR_CONSOLE); } static inline void __uart_init(void) { uart_init(CONFIG_UART_FOR_CONSOLE); }

View File

@ -147,6 +147,7 @@ $(obj)/lib/version.bootblock.o : $(obj)/build.h
$(obj)/lib/version.romstage.o : $(obj)/build.h $(obj)/lib/version.romstage.o : $(obj)/build.h
$(obj)/lib/version.ramstage.o : $(obj)/build.h $(obj)/lib/version.ramstage.o : $(obj)/build.h
$(obj)/lib/version.smm.o : $(obj)/build.h $(obj)/lib/version.smm.o : $(obj)/build.h
$(obj)/lib/version.secmon.o : $(obj)/build.h
$(obj)/lib/version.verstage.o : $(obj)/build.h $(obj)/lib/version.verstage.o : $(obj)/build.h
romstage-y += bootmode.c romstage-y += bootmode.c